一种动态无线电能传输系统的线圈切换方法
杨金明, 邓梓颖, 孙杰杉
华南理工大学 电力学院,广东 广州 510640
摘要:
阵列式动态无线电能传输系统因其运行损耗和漏磁更小、灵活性更好而被提出,其工作性能通常取决于发射阵列和接收线圈的结构。提出了一种基于LCC-S补偿拓扑的线圈切换方法,使切换时刻的互感下降和互感突变最小化以提高系统的偏移容忍度;同时,比较了应用该切换方法后,单层和双层发射阵列系统的工作性能。仿真结果显示,虽然双层发射阵列系统的切换控制更复杂,但在接收线圈与发射线圈间发生偏移时其输出功率下降更小,偏移容忍度更高。实验结果证明,该线圈切换方法在实际中有效可行。
关键词:  动态无线电能传输  发射阵列  接收线圈  切换方法  偏移容忍度

Coil switching method for dynamic wireless power transfer system
YANG Jinming, DENG Ziying, SUN Jieshan
College of Electric Power, South China University of Technology, Guangzhou 510640, China
Abstract:
Array dynamic wireless power transfer system is proposed because of its advantages of lower operating loss and magnetic flux leakage and better flexibility, and its operation characteristics depend on the structures of transmitting array and receiving coil. A coil switching method based on LCC-S compensation topology is proposed to reduce the mutual inductance drop and minimize its mutation at switching moments so that the misalignment tolerance of the system can be improved. Meanwhile, the performances of single-layered and double-layered transmitting array systems after applying the proposed switching method are compared. Simulative results show that although the switching control of double-layered transmitting array system is more complex, its output power drop is smaller and the misalignment tolerance is higher when there is misalignment between transmitting and receiving coils. Experimental results verify that the proposed coil switching method is effective and feasible in practice.
Key words:  dynamic wireless power transfer  transmitting array  receiving coil  switching method  misalignment tolerance
